The 750HP Guntherwerks Turbo Development Mule is the Wildest Air-Cooled Porsche I've Ever Driven


Guntherwerks has developed a reputation for building the best, most coveted 993-based "reimagined" Porsches around. With GT3-like handling, eye-popping low curb weights, and massive power from their Rothsport engines they perform like few other air-cooled cars on the planet. Well now Gunther's got Turbo power. Their new Turbo "Tornado" variant packs a 750 HP 4.0L twin-turbo Rothsport engine and weighs only 2,670 lbs. This is a powertrain validation mule, so it's not finished. It has no interior, the body work isn't quite right, and it's got a cheap crappy wrap on it rather than gorgeous naked carbon. But Guntherwerks asked us to drive it for a week to give them some notes on the setup for the canyons, and we asked if we could film and share our thoughts with you. So here we go.
 
4.0litre, 405bhp Theon Design 911 review. And you thought Singer made the best 964 restomod..

Theon Design are based in the UK and have quietly being producing the ultimate carbonfibre bodied 911 resto-mod since 2019. Created using a Porsche 964 as the base vehicle, just 5 a year are created at their workshops near Banbury in the UK and each one takes over 6,000 hours to complete.
